With my son's evergrowing collection of Brickheadz and his recently acquired Funko Pop's Jason Vorhees, this was a necessity to organize his collection. This project was made entirely out of reclaimed plywood and an old pine board I had laying around the shop which was severely twisted.

Since this was such an easy build without the fancy miters or joinery, it can easily be duplicated and customized to fit in whatever space you have available on your wall.
